Output 6a31d33f26d862e49826cbb211c991b72678a4bfc948e21e0755ed2f78305142:7

value
794555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65cc7fe7051cb03250077033488125a6ad468307 OP_EQUAL
address
3AyH9oRdSy8RF9bVfX7mAj2NDRpWn1AFtb
transaction
6a31d33f26d862e49826cbb211c991b72678a4bfc948e21e0755ed2f78305142
confirmations
443397
spent
true